Transaction d85b7de38ff83f7e8e2b98e15aecff4297a504e5d213638e0a106ccba43306fe

1 Input
1 Outputs
  • d85b7de38ff83f7e8e2b98e15aecff4297a504e5d213638e0a106ccba43306fe:0
  • value  179335
    address  3EPMQaJNDe4WXqNbDTTkPx2bdwrB14uEpn